Should you Get a Beautician License in Meridian TX?

If you’re looking to get a cosmetology certification, or perhaps choose a certificate within a unique part of cosmetology, here’s how to go about carrying it out. In order to get licensed in Texas, you have to completely finish your current basic education to begin with.

And then, ensure that you go to the mandatory 1500 hrs for your Texas Board of Cosmetology. Through this time you’ll get simulated instruction just like you will perform on-the-job.

The very next task will be to successfully pass the state’s license examination. Make sure you check out apprenticeship programs, they may help you get additional hours with respect to your training and get leads when it comes to prospective employment opportunities.

Additionally, it is essential to consider, after getting certified, you will need to re-up your license. Visit your State Board of Cosmetology to get renewal needs.

TX Certification Prerequisites for Jobs Offered Within the Field of Beauty

  • Hair stylist – 1500 Work hrs
  • Esthetician – 750 Hours
  • Nail Tech – 600 Working hrs
  • Electrologist – Call Texas State Health & Human Services Department : (888) 963 7111
  • Massage Therapist – 500 Working hrs

What You Should Look for When Selecting Cosmetology Classes in Meridian TX

There are various matters you should look at whenever you are about to decide between cosmetology schools. It’s possible you’ll hear that beautician courses are all similar, but there are some areas you really should look into before you start picking which beauty programs to sign up for in Meridian TX. It is heavily encouraged that you make sure you confirm that the cosmetologist training program or school that you’re deciding on is actually accepted by the Texas State Board or some other accrediting body. Other factors to explore may include:

  • Does the institution have a job placement service
  • Bad or good testimonials and referrals from previous enrollees
  • Price of education compared to any other programs or training centers

Any time beautician courses say they provide full cosmetology training programs, it usually implies the teaching having to do with hair styling, skin care, nail-care, and also cosmetics is normally readily available in a single detailed course.

Cosmetologist Training Colleges Show Enrollees a Bunch of Skill sets to do Business With

Cosmetology trainees find out how to make use of the skill sets mastered for future clientele by way of group classroom lessons, the particular published college textbooks, and hands-on training, learning in student salons.

The official program curriculum varies from your state to the next, however a beauty program enrolee ought to graduate with a broad knowledge of every aspect of the beautician industry, although trainees are certainly allowed to specialize in a specialized area or service.
